Legal Counsel for Apple's App Store, focusing on regulatory compliance, fraud prevention, transactional matters, and product/policy development. Requires legal experience in technology, online platforms, and new technologies, with a JD and bar admission.

What you'd actually do

  1. supporting and advising App Store stakeholders on a wide variety of matters, including regulatory compliance, fraud prevention, transactional matters, disputes, and product and policy development.
  2. interpreting new and existing international regulations and drafting responses to government regulators is a plus.
  3. advising stakeholders across the company on policy interpretation and implementation, risk allocation/mitigation, business implications, and collaborate with the broader legal team supporting Apple products and services around the world.

Skills

Required

  • 4-5 years relevant legal experience at a technology company, a leading law firm, or a government agency.
  • Experience advising clients on issues related to the app economy, online platforms, internet products/services, digital distribution, e-commerce, new technologies, or novel/complex business issues.
  • JD or equivalent and admission to at least one US state bar.
